RSABI is a unique Scottish charity dedicated to the relief of hardship and poverty
amongst people who have depended for their livelihoods on the land.
Volunteering
We welcome enquiries from anybody who would like to help the charity in any way.
Volunteers are currently helping us in the following ways:
- Assisting at Local Agricultural Shows
- Acting as local 'eyes and ears' to identify those who may be in need of the charity's help
- Organising local fund raising events.
